Duisky (Scottish Gaelic: Dubh-uisge – "black water", referring to the dark appearance of Loch Eil) is a small hamlet on the south shore of Loch Eil, directly across from Fassfern, and approximately six miles (ten kilometres) west of Fort William on the south shore of Loch Eil, Lochaber, Scottish Highlands and is in the Scottish council area of Highland.[1]
